To the above named owner, occupier, or person responsible for subject real property:
Please take notice that the City of Meridian has declared by ordinance that the
standards and requirements of the Meridian City Code shall be enforced by the Code Enforcement
Officer.
You are hereby notified that the Code Enforcement Officer investigated the subject
real property and has determined the following condition to be a violation of the Meridian City
Code:
Meridian City Code, Title 4, Chapter 4, Section 4: Junk vehicles or Junk
Personal property Prohibited: "It shall be unlawful for any person to maintain, store, park,
or keep a junk vehicle, vehicles or parts thereof, or junk personal property on real property,
public or private, in the city, except as authorized in this Chapter. (Ord. 508, 6-6-1989).
Meridian City Code, Title 4, Chapter 4, Section 6: Public Nuisance Declared:
"Abandoned vehicles, stolen vehicles, and junk personal property are hereby declared to be a
public nuisance. (Ord. 508, 6-6-1989).

Meridian City Code, Title 4, Chapter 4, Section 7: Order to Remove
junk Vehicle: the City Clerk, any member of the Police Department, Fire
Department, or Building Department, jointly hereinafter referred to as "City
Official," may order any junk vehicle, vehicles, or part thereof, or junk personal
property, not within the exceptions ofthis Chapter, removed after ten (10) days
prior notice of intention to remove the junk vehicle or personal property. (Ord. 508,
6-6-1989).
The following corrective àction is necessary to comply with the standards
and requirements of the Zoning Ordinance:
(1) Removal of all junk/inoperable/unregistered vehicles currently located
in the parking area at the north end of the above described address.
The corrective actions stated above must be taken within ten (10)
calendar days.
Appeals: Meridian Code 4-4-9: Within ten days from the date of posting,
mailing, or personal service of the required notice, the owner or person occupying such
lot, place or area affected may appeal to the City Council. Such appeal shall be in writing
and shall be filed with the City Clerk. At the regular meeting or regular adjourned
meeting of City Council, not less than ten (10) days nor more than twenty-six (26) days
after the receipt of such appeal, the City Council shall proceed to hear and pass upon such
appeal, and the decision of the City Council thereupon shall be final and conclusive.
(Ord. 508,6-6-1989.)
If corrective action is not taken, further violation may result in criminal prosecution
and/or civil penalties.-- ----- .
